8Jul

Kontrollige oma veebisaiti koos Apachetopiga reaalajas

click fraud protection

Veebihaldurina olen tihti tahtnud näha reaalajas tabamust, kui nad saabuvad. Muidugi, Google Analytics on suurepärane pakett ajastute suundumuste vaatamiseks, kuid seal on mõne tunni viivitus ja te ei näe tõesti andmeid nagu päringud sekundis või kogu baiti.

Siin saabub apachetopi utiliit. See on väga lihtne käsurea utiliit, mida saate jälgida reaalajas liiklust. See täidab seda, analüüsides apache logifaile ja kuvades ekraanile sisukat väljundit.

Apachetop

kasutamine Kui olete utiliidi installinud( juhised allpool), võite selle käivitada, lihtsalt käivitage käsureal apachetop. Kuna apachetop on mõnikord vaikimisi valinud logifailide kataloogi, võite logfaili asukoha määramiseks üle anda -f parameetri. See on kasulik ka siis, kui samas kastis on palju virtuaalseid hoste.

apachetop -f /var/www/vhosts/howtogeek.com/statistics/logs/ access_log

Seda näete pärast mõnede päringute sisestamist:

Seire ajaperiood

Esimene asi, mida tuleb märkida on see, et kuvatavate andmete vaikeseade on 30 sekundit, nii et ärge oodakekoguarv jätkab tõusmist igavesti. Saate seda muuta, esitades mõned erinevad argumendid.

instagram viewer

apachetop -H tabamused( kuvatakse viimase x-arvu tabamuse statistika)

apachetop -T secs( Kas kuvatakse statistilised andmed viimaste x sekundite arvu kohta)

Kasutan 5-10 minutit minu testimist, ja see näitab tõesti kasulikku tagasisidet. Teil on ka teisi võimalusi, mida saate proovida.

filtrid

Järgmine märkus on see, et saate filtreerida, mida kuvatakse vaates. Filtritele juurdepääsu saamiseks kasutage klahvi f ja näed väike rida hüpikakna.

Vajuta -le -klahvi filtri lisamiseks ja rida peaks muutma. Nüüd saate filtreerida URL-i, viitaja või hostiga.

Valin URL-i, lööb ja klahvi. Filtri dialoog kuvatakse põhja lähedal:

Kuna kõik minu artiklid on alamkataloogis /howto/, siis ma sisen selle sisse. Nüüd näitab apachetop ainult artiklite lehtedele vastavaid tulemusi, selle asemel et iga pilti iga löögi jaoks.

vaatab päringu üksikasju

Kui kasutate üles / alla klahve, näete kursori liigutamiseks üles ja alla, et saaksite taotlust valida.(märkige * char)

Kui vajutate parema nooleklahvi, suunatakse teid selle taotluse üksikasjade lehele. Siit saate näha oma saidi ja ka viiteandjaid tabanud tegelikke hoste. Ma ei näita hoste, kuna ma ei taha väljastada kasutaja IP-aadressi, kuid näete siin viiteid:

Loendisse tagasipöördumiseks kasutage vasakut nooleklahvi.

Võõrustajate, viitade ja URL-ide vaheline vahelejätmine

Kui kasutate d klahvi, saate hõlpsalt erinevate vaadete vahel vahetada.

Näiteks siin näen, mida liiklus StumbleUpon saatke mulle, ja seejärel võin kasutada detailide vaate( parem nool), et näha täpselt artikleid, mis on stumbleuponist tabanud.

Abi

Igal hetkel võite tabada?või h-klahvid, et viia teid abikäsku, mis annab sulle kiire ülevaate kõikidest valikutest.

Leian, et see on väga kasulik.

Paigaldamine Ubuntu

-sse sudo apt-get install apachetop

Paigaldamine CentOSist allikast

wget http: //www.webta.org/apachetop/ apachetop-0.12.6.tar.gz

installige readline-devel

installige ncurses-devel

tar xvzf apachetop-0.12.6.tar.gz

cd apachetop-0.12.6

. /configure

teha

Binaar asub src / apachetopis ja saate seda kopeerida kõikjal, kus soovite.

Installimine lähtekoodist Ubuntu

wget http: //www.webta.org/apachetop/ apachetop-0.12.6.tar.gz

sudo apt-get install ncurses-dev

sudo apt-get install libreadline5-dev

tar xvzf apachetop-0.12.6.tar.gz

cd apachetop-0.12.6

. /configure

teha

Binaar asub src / apachetopis ja saate seda kopeerida kõikjal, kus soovite.